Big Brothers Big Sisters of Rhode Island is Hiring a Customer Relations Specialist Near Providence, RI

Position Summary

The Customer Relations Specialist is an integral part of our program team, dedicated to providing exceptional support and fostering positive relationships with our valued participants. You will serve as the first point of contact for inquiries, eligibilities and applications in support of Big Brothers Big Sisters of Rhode Island. (BBBSRI). Emphasis is placed on cultivating a customer-focused image of BBBSRI, ensuring a positive inquiry experience, and maintaining the highest level of confidentiality at all times.

Our Mission

Create and support one-to-one mentoring relationships that ignite the power and promise of youth.

Each employee of BBBSRI helps to extend the mission of the agency in particular ways as outlined in the position description. The essential functions of the position include, but are not limited to:

Program-Related Responsibilities

  • Project a positive, enthusiastic image of BBBSRI in all interactions
  • Maintain the highest level of confidentiality at all times
  • Maintain a solid working knowledge of BBBSRI Mentoring Programs and Donation Center operations, to be prepared to address questions about the organization
  • Lead person responsible for checking Mentoring emails, voicemails, and other platform inquiries; respond to prospective volunteer and youth referral phone calls; check voicemail and any platforms receiving inquiries and respond within 24 hours; ensure that all volunteers and youth referrals receive an engaging, positive and personalized phone/email response promoting BBBSRI programs; ensure that team members are informed of calls/messages in a timely manner
  • Complete youth eligibilities with parent/guardians; Present unclear inquiry eligibility cases during program meetings for discussion. Provide information regarding programs and eligibility criteria to community organizations or businesses that may call inquiring about youth referrals or mentoring opportunities; refer recruitment opportunities to the Senior Director, Marketing
  • Document all volunteer and youth/family inquiry follow-up attempts ; ensure to follow attempts process and time lines. Maintain client/volunteer database (Matchforce) and enter in required information for the agency as related to volunteers and mentee participants
  • Effectively move all applicants from the point of first contact to active enrollment
  • Provide Customer Relations metrics updates at team meetings and document monthly Customer Relations Metrics
  • Process DCYF CANTS Reports bi-weekly
  • Ensure incoming digital forms are distributed to appropriate program team member
  • Assist with and/or attend mentor/mentee activities in partnership with Program Staff and Directors
  • Provide COO with important Matchforce and BBBSA updates as they are released
  • Complete meeting minutes for meetings as assigned
  • Other duties as assigned
